I totally agree with all what you say. Slower is faster and I also think that most of the people would be faster with a slower car, with no doubt. I know about what you're talking.

During my second race I had to stay slow because I wanted too keep the same lipo during all the final. Result: I managed to run my car during 20 minutes with the same lipo (5000mah 4S) with my 2200kv motor. I finished 3rd -I began the RC this year-. I drove with almost worn out tires from the beginning to the end, and didn't even touch any setup. Clean and slow driving is definitely the way to go.

Is there a big difference of smoothness between the 1350kv and 1550kv motor in 6S? Is it really noticeable?

You're right concerning the top end, it's not there that I will gain time. I ordered the 1350kv and just had a sudden doubt and came back on my choice when I read the reactions of many forum members here in France. They are all for the 1550 in 6S when you're all for the 1350. Thanks a lot for your patience
